Skip to main content
TopMiniSite

Back to all posts

How to Import File Into Oracle Table?

Published on
8 min read
How to Import File Into Oracle Table? image

Best Tools to Import Into Oracle Table to Buy in October 2025

1 Healing Oracle Cards Deck, Oracle Cards Set, Oracle Cards for Beginners, Self-Healing Tool, That Helps You Discover What Needs to Shift Or Release for Your Highest Good!

Healing Oracle Cards Deck, Oracle Cards Set, Oracle Cards for Beginners, Self-Healing Tool, That Helps You Discover What Needs to Shift Or Release for Your Highest Good!

  • INTUITIVE DESIGN: UNIQUE ARTWORK GUIDES YOU THROUGH LIFE’S MYSTERIES.
  • BEGINNER FRIENDLY: 44 CARDS WITH KEYWORDS AID SELF-DISCOVERY.
  • PERFECT GIFT: IDEAL FOR FAMILY GATHERINGS AND SPECIAL OCCASIONS.
BUY & SAVE
$16.99
Healing Oracle Cards Deck, Oracle Cards Set, Oracle Cards for Beginners, Self-Healing Tool, That Helps You Discover What Needs to Shift Or Release for Your Highest Good!
2 Sacred Symbols Oracle Deck: For Divination and Meditation

Sacred Symbols Oracle Deck: For Divination and Meditation

BUY & SAVE
$21.79 $25.99
Save 16%
Sacred Symbols Oracle Deck: For Divination and Meditation
3 Prism Oracle: Tap into Your Intuition with the Magic of Color

Prism Oracle: Tap into Your Intuition with the Magic of Color

  • UNIQUE 45-CARD DECK FOR INSIGHTFUL READINGS AND GUIDANCE.
  • COMPACT SIZE FITS EASILY IN YOUR HAND OR BAG FOR ON-THE-GO USE.
  • PERFECT FOR BEGINNERS AND SEASONED PRACTITIONERS ALIKE!
BUY & SAVE
$18.00 $21.95
Save 18%
Prism Oracle: Tap into Your Intuition with the Magic of Color
4 Frame This Oracle: A Tool to Deepen Your Card Readings and Reframe Your Perspective (Oracle Kit Box Set with 25 Cards and Guide Book)

Frame This Oracle: A Tool to Deepen Your Card Readings and Reframe Your Perspective (Oracle Kit Box Set with 25 Cards and Guide Book)

BUY & SAVE
$21.69 $29.99
Save 28%
Frame This Oracle: A Tool to Deepen Your Card Readings and Reframe Your Perspective (Oracle Kit Box Set with 25 Cards and Guide Book)
5 The Alchemist's Oracle: Elixirs for Personal Growth & Wellbeing

The Alchemist's Oracle: Elixirs for Personal Growth & Wellbeing

BUY & SAVE
$28.95
The Alchemist's Oracle: Elixirs for Personal Growth & Wellbeing
6 Wisdom of the Oracle Divination Cards: A 52-Card Oracle Deck for Love, Happiness, Spiritual Growth, and Living Your Pur pose

Wisdom of the Oracle Divination Cards: A 52-Card Oracle Deck for Love, Happiness, Spiritual Growth, and Living Your Pur pose

  • CAPTIVATING RED DESIGN: INSPIRE INTUITION WITH VIBRANT, ARTISTIC CARDS.

  • HIGH-QUALITY DURABILITY: ENJOY SMOOTH SHUFFLING WITH PREMIUM CARDSTOCK.

  • INSIGHTFUL GUIDEBOOK: UNLOCK MYSTERIES WITH 204 PAGES OF INTERPRETATIONS.

BUY & SAVE
$15.29 $23.99
Save 36%
Wisdom of the Oracle Divination Cards: A 52-Card Oracle Deck for Love, Happiness, Spiritual Growth, and Living Your Pur pose
7 Shamanic Medicine Oracle Cards

Shamanic Medicine Oracle Cards

BUY & SAVE
$24.13 $25.95
Save 7%
Shamanic Medicine Oracle Cards
8 Medicine Heart Oracle: Shamanic Wisdom of the Divine Feminine (Medicine Heart Oracle, 1)

Medicine Heart Oracle: Shamanic Wisdom of the Divine Feminine (Medicine Heart Oracle, 1)

BUY & SAVE
$32.95
Medicine Heart Oracle: Shamanic Wisdom of the Divine Feminine (Medicine Heart Oracle, 1)
9 The Psychic Tarot Oracle Deck: A 65-Card Deck and Guidebook

The Psychic Tarot Oracle Deck: A 65-Card Deck and Guidebook

  • CLEAR, EASY-TO-READ TEXT FOR EFFORTLESS UNDERSTANDING.
  • SECURE PACKAGING ENSURES SAFE DELIVERY EVERY TIME.
  • PREMIUM QUALITY MATERIALS GUARANTEE LONG-LASTING DURABILITY.
BUY & SAVE
$20.12 $24.99
Save 19%
The Psychic Tarot Oracle Deck: A 65-Card Deck and Guidebook
10 Angels and Ancestors Oracle Cards: A 55-Card Deck and Guidebook

Angels and Ancestors Oracle Cards: A 55-Card Deck and Guidebook

BUY & SAVE
$18.43 $21.99
Save 16%
Angels and Ancestors Oracle Cards: A 55-Card Deck and Guidebook
+
ONE MORE?

To import a file into an Oracle table, you can use the SQL_Loader utility provided by Oracle. First, create a control file that specifies the format of the data in the file and the mapping to the table columns. Then, use the SQL_Loader command to load the data into the table. You can also use external tables or tools like Oracle Data Pump to import files into Oracle tables. Make sure to have the necessary permissions and privileges to perform these actions on the database.

What is the impact of data security on the import process into Oracle tables?

Data security is crucial in the import process into Oracle tables as any breach or compromise of data can have serious consequences. Some of the impacts of data security on the import process into Oracle tables are:

  1. Protection of sensitive information: Data security ensures that sensitive information, such as personal or financial data, is protected during the import process into Oracle tables. This helps prevent unauthorized access and potential misuse of this information.
  2. Compliance with regulations: Many industries have strict regulations regarding data security and privacy, such as GDPR or HIPAA. Ensuring data security in the import process helps organizations comply with these regulations and avoid costly penalties.
  3. Prevention of data breaches: Data breaches can occur during the import process if proper security measures are not in place. This can lead to loss of sensitive information, reputation damage, and financial losses for organizations.
  4. Data integrity: Data security measures help ensure the integrity of data being imported into Oracle tables. This includes verifying that the data is accurate, complete, and has not been tampered with during the import process.
  5. Secure data sharing: Data security measures can also enable secure data sharing within an organization or with external partners. This helps ensure that only authorized individuals have access to the data and that it is transmitted securely.

Overall, data security is essential for a smooth and secure import process into Oracle tables, protecting the integrity and confidentiality of the data being imported. Organizations should implement robust security measures to safeguard their data throughout the import process.

What is the most efficient way to import a file into an Oracle table?

The most efficient way to import a file into an Oracle table would be to use the Oracle SQL_Loader utility. SQL_Loader provides a high-performance method for loading data from external files into Oracle database tables. It can handle large volumes of data quickly and efficiently.

To use SQL_Loader, you would create a control file that specifies the format of the data in the external file and the mapping of that data to the columns in the Oracle table. You would then run the SQL_Loader utility, passing in the control file and the name of the external file to be loaded.

Some tips for optimizing the performance of SQL*Loader include:

  • Using direct path loading to bypass the SQL processing layer and load data directly into the database buffers
  • Using parallel loading to split the loading process into multiple threads and load data in parallel
  • Optimizing the data format and data conversion to reduce processing overhead
  • Pre-sorting the data in the external file to match the sort order of the target table

By following these best practices and leveraging the features of SQL*Loader, you can achieve efficient and fast data loading into Oracle tables.

What is the role of indexes when importing data into Oracle tables?

Indexes in Oracle tables play a crucial role when importing data. They are used to improve the performance of queries by allowing for faster retrieval of data. When importing data into Oracle tables, indexes can help speed up the data loading process by optimizing the way data is inserted into the table.

However, it is important to note that having indexes on a table can also slow down the import process, especially if the table has a large number of indexes or if the indexes need to be updated frequently during the import. In such cases, it may be beneficial to temporarily disable the indexes before importing the data and then re-enable them once the import is completed.

Overall, indexes are important for maintaining the performance of Oracle tables, but their usage should be carefully considered when importing data to ensure optimal import performance.

How to import data using Oracle Data Pump into an Oracle table?

To import data using Oracle Data Pump into an Oracle table, you can follow these steps:

  1. Ensure that you have the necessary privileges to import data using Oracle Data Pump. You must have the DATAPUMP_IMP_FULL_DATABASE role or the IMP_FULL_DATABASE role.
  2. Create a directory object in the database to specify the location where the data pump export files are located. You can create a directory using the following SQL statement:

CREATE DIRECTORY dpump_dir AS '/path/to/export/files';

  1. Use the impdp command-line utility to import the data into the Oracle table. You can use a command similar to the following:

impdp username/password@db_name directory=dpump_dir dumpfile=export.dmp logfile=import.log tables=table_name

Replace username, password, db_name, dumpfile, and tables with your specific values.

  1. The impdp command will import the data from the export file specified into the Oracle table specified. The import log will provide information on the import process and any errors that may occur.
  2. Once the import process is complete, you can verify that the data has been successfully imported into the Oracle table using SQL queries.

By following these steps, you can import data using Oracle Data Pump into an Oracle table.

What is the significance of error handling during the import process?

Error handling during the import process is significant because it helps ensure the accuracy and reliability of data being imported into a system or database. By properly handling errors, organizations can prevent data loss, corruption, and inconsistencies that could have a negative impact on business operations.

Some key reasons why error handling during the import process is important include:

  1. Data quality: Error handling allows organizations to identify and correct data errors or inconsistencies during the import process, ensuring that the imported data is accurate, complete, and reliable.
  2. Data integrity: Proper error handling helps maintain the integrity of the data being imported by identifying and resolving any issues that may arise during the import process, such as duplicate records or missing data.
  3. Data security: Error handling can help protect sensitive data from being corrupted or compromised during the import process, helping to ensure that data remains secure and confidential.
  4. System performance: By identifying and handling errors promptly during the import process, organizations can prevent system crashes, slow performance, or other issues that may arise due to incorrect or inconsistent data.

Overall, error handling during the import process is essential for ensuring the quality, integrity, and security of imported data, and for maintaining the overall performance and reliability of the system or database.

What is the best way to import a large file into an Oracle table?

One of the most efficient ways to import a large file into an Oracle table is by using the SQL_Loader utility. SQL_Loader is a powerful tool provided by Oracle that allows you to quickly load data from external files into Oracle database tables.

Here are step-by-step instructions on how to import a large file into an Oracle table using SQL*Loader:

  1. Prepare the data file: Ensure that your data file is in a text format (such as CSV or delimited text) and that it is properly formatted with the correct data types.
  2. Create a control file: A control file is a text file that specifies how the data from the data file should be loaded into the Oracle table. The control file contains information about the data format, the data file location, and the Oracle table structure.
  3. Run SQLLoader: Use the SQLLoader command line utility to execute the control file and load the data into the Oracle table. You can do this by running the following command in the terminal:

sqlldr username/password@database control=control_file.ctl

Replace "username", "password", "database", and "control_file.ctl" with your Oracle username, password, database connection string, and control file name.

  1. Monitor the load process: SQLLoader will display information about the load process, including the number of records processed and any errors encountered during the load. Make sure to review the log file generated by SQLLoader to troubleshoot any issues.

By following these steps, you can efficiently import a large file into an Oracle table using SQL*Loader. This method is preferable for handling large volumes of data and can significantly reduce the time and resources required for data loading.